Community Tasting Notes 5

  • vinoceros wrote: 92 points

    March 14, 2014 - Drinking very nicely right now. Velvety smooth with cocoa, subtle dark berries, some tobacco, maybe a little smoke toward the end. Shorter finish than I expected but it didn't detract from the wine at all.

  • manonthemoon wrote: 89 points

    June 28, 2011 - Notes from day 2.
    Dark purple to black in color.
    Nose of black raspberry, floral, coconut, oak/spice.
    Palate of black raspberry, cherry, caramel, oak and spice with a little earth showing as well.
    The finish is above average in length and there is lots of tannin and acidity present as well so probably really needs some time.
    Overall the wine was young, showed lots of oak, and some heat when it warmed up to room temps. Its a little too much oak for my tastes at this point, but still a very good wine.
    Hold: 50+5+12+16+6

  • JasonG Likes this wine: 92 points

    January 17, 2011 - Decanted for 30 minutes. Smooth, balanced, a touch smoky. Full of some vanilla, but more a floral and dark raspberry quality. Never syrupy or hot, the essence of cool WA Cab Franc. Very lasting flavors, and showed real promise of what's to come after being open an hour. I would expect more distinct flavors on the finish than what we got at this stage. Hang on to it for a few more years.

  • manonthemoon wrote: 91 points

    October 28, 2010 - Pacific Northwest Tasting Trip (Red Mountain/Walla Walla Day 1): Strong nose of vanilla, black cherry, black raspberry, lavender.
    Palate of black cherry, blackberries, little caamel, and herb and pepper.
    Good finish and structure.
    90-91

  • mschultz78 wrote:

    October 3, 2010 - We could have purchased all the wines from this highly recommended winery. It actually lived up to the hype. We purchased the cab franc because it stood really well on its own. It had some nice pepper to it as well.
